]> git.ipfire.org Git - thirdparty/sqlalchemy/sqlalchemy.git/commitdiff
GAE dialect now supports the use of credentials
authorOwen Nelson <onelson@gmail.com>
Sat, 29 Dec 2012 01:18:20 +0000 (20:18 -0500)
committerOwen Nelson <onelson@gmail.com>
Sat, 29 Dec 2012 01:18:20 +0000 (20:18 -0500)
lib/sqlalchemy/dialects/mysql/gaerdbms.py

index 25201fee681015d0afeecda895683514fcc9c026..54444204eba9bd3e9c994ca197585d6b72e9a1b5 100644 (file)
@@ -44,7 +44,9 @@ class MySQLDialect_gaerdbms(MySQLDialect_mysqldb):
         return NullPool
 
     def create_connect_args(self, url):
-        return [[], {'database': url.database}]
+        return [[], {'database': url.database,
+                     'user': url.username,
+                     'password': url.password}]
 
     def _extract_error_code(self, exception):
         match = re.compile(r"^(\d+):").match(str(exception))